目的 评估铅负荷儿童T细胞亚群表达以及铅水平与T细胞亚群细胞表达的关系.方法 采用石墨炉原子吸收光谱法对太原市环境污染较严重地区的3~6岁儿童120例进行血铅水平测定及免疫荧光法检测T细胞亚群;根据血铅值将儿童分为〈0.24μmol/L组、0.24 μmol/L~和0.48 μmol/L~组,分别为54、40和26例,比较不同血铅水平儿童T细胞亚群阳性细胞比例及血铅水平与T细胞亚群的关系. 结果 血铅水平≥0.24,〈0.48 μmol/L组与〈0.24μmol/L组T细胞亚群CD3、CD4、CD8、CD4/CD8和B阳性细胞百分比比较,差异无统计学意义;血铅0.48 μmol/L~组CD3、CD4/CD8值低于≥0.24,〈0.48 μmol/L组,CD8值高于≥0.24,〈0.48μmol/L组,差异有统计学意义(P〈0.01,P〈0.05);血铅0.48μmol/L~,血铅水平与T细胞亚群CD3、CD4/CD8呈负相关,与CD8呈正相关. 结论 高铅水平对小儿T细胞亚群表达有不良影响.  相似文献

学龄前儿童血铅水平对T淋巴细胞亚群的影响   总被引:1,自引:0,他引:1       下载免费PDF全文
目的 探讨低水平铅暴露对学龄前儿童CD+ 4CD+ 8双阳性T淋巴细胞的影响。方法 用石墨炉原子吸收光谱法对 2 17名学龄前儿童进行血铅浓度检查 ,并在此基础上用流式细胞仪检测不同血铅水平对学龄前儿童淋巴细胞免疫表型CD+ 4CD+ 8、CD+ 4、CD+ 8的影响。结果 高铅组 (血铅≥ 0 483μmol/L)学龄前儿童CD+ 4CD+ 8、CD+ 4、CD+ 4/CD+ 8与低铅组 (血铅 <0 483μmol/L)比较显著下降 (P <0 0 5 ) ;而CD+ 8细胞显著升高 (P <0 0 5 )。结论 低水平铅暴露对学龄前儿童CD+ 4CD+ 8、CD+ 4、CD+ 8具有不利影响  相似文献

目的:探讨环境铅暴露对难治性佝偻病患儿骨代谢及免疫功能的影响。方法:在经维生素D(VitD)、钙剂正规治疗的5~36月龄佝偻病患儿中,选取45例治疗2~3个疗程但疗效不佳的活动期佝偻病患儿为实验组,选取20例疗效显著的患儿为对照组;根据所测血铅水平,再将实验组分为高铅组(BLL≥0.483μmol/L)及低铅组(BLL<0.483μmol/L)。应用石墨炉原子吸收光谱法检测两组小儿血铅,实验组应用终点法检测血钙、磷,速率法检测血碱性磷酸酶(ALP),分别应用流式细胞仪和免疫透射浊度法检测实验组小儿外周血淋巴细胞免疫表型CD3+、CD3+CD4+、CD3+CD8+、CD3-CD16+CD56+及免疫球蛋白IgG、IgA、IgM。结果:实验组45例BLL为0.349~1.061μmol/L,几何均数为(0.479±0.172)μmol/L,有16名患儿BLL≥0.483μmol/L;对照组20例血铅浓度为0.200~0.559μmol/L,几何均数为(0.368±0.109)μmol/L,有4例BLL≥0.483μmol/L。两组比较差异显著,P<0.005。经直线相关分析,血铅与血钙负相关(r=0.622,P<0.001),与血磷无明显直线相关关系(r=0.086,P>0.05)。实验高铅组与实验低铅组比较:高铅组血钙浓度显著低于低铅组(P<0.01);ALP明显高于低铅组(P<0.05);血磷无统计学差异(P>0.05);CD3+CD4+T细胞水平,CD3+CD4+/CD3+CD8+及IgG、IgA水平低于低铅组,且具有统计学意义(P<0.05);CD3+、CD3+CD8+、CD3-CD16+CD56+、IgM水平无显著差异。结论:环境铅暴露可干扰儿童的骨代谢,可能是部分佝偻病难治的重要原因,并可对患儿的免疫功能产生不利影响。  相似文献

河南省城市学龄前儿童血铅水平与相关因素分析   总被引:2,自引:0,他引:2       下载免费PDF全文
目的调查河南省城市学龄前儿童血铅水平及影响因素,为制定防治环境铅污染,保护儿童健康政策提供科学依据。方法采用双阶整群抽样法对河南省3个城市8所幼儿园502名3~5岁儿童进行调查。取肘静脉血,用微波消解电感耦合等离子质谱仪(ICPMASS)测定血铅,同时进行相关因素问卷调查,采用SPSS10.0软件进行统计分析。结果502名学龄前儿童血铅均值为0.65μmol/L,其中≥0.48μmol/L者405人,占80.7%;男性儿童均值为0.65μmol/L;女性均值为0.63μmol/L。相关分析表明:工业区儿童血铅[(0.72±0.20)μmol/L]明显高于非工业区[(0.59±0.20)μmol/L],差异有统计学意义(P<0.05);父母文化程度越高,儿童血铅水平越低,差异有统计学意义(P<0.05);父、母亲从事接铅职业,孩子的血铅均值[(0.69±0.20)μmol/L、(0.68±0.19)μmol/L]均高于父母不从事接铅职业的孩子[(0.60±0.20)μmol/L、(0.63±0.21)μmol/L],差异有统计学意义(P<0.01,P<0.05)。结论河南省学龄前儿童血铅水平明显高于附近省市,是铅污染较严重的地区之一,应引起高度重视。  相似文献

铅暴露对学龄前两性儿童免疫系统的影响   总被引:8,自引:0,他引:8  
目的 :探讨环境铅暴露对学龄前儿童免疫系统影响的性别差异。方法 :石墨炉原子吸收光谱仪对 2 17名学龄前儿童进行血铅测定 ,流式细胞仪检测铅中毒对不同性别学龄前儿童 T淋巴细胞亚群 CD+3、CD+3CD+4 、CD+3CD+8以及 B细胞 (CD- 3CD+1 9)、NK细胞 (CD- 3CD+1 6 CD+56 )的影响 ;散射比浊法检测免疫球蛋白 Ig G、Ig M水平。结果 :铅中毒的女童 CD+3CD+4 、CD+3CD+4 / CD+3CD+8、Ig G、Ig M与对照组比较均出现明显下降 (P<0 .0 5 ) ,而男童与对照组间差异无显著性 (P>0 .0 5 )。结论 :铅中毒对学龄前女童免疫系统的影响大于男童  相似文献

稀土暴露对儿童免疫功能影响的研究   总被引:2,自引:0,他引:2  
目的探讨稀土暴露对儿童免疫功能的影响.方法采用免疫消浊比色法对江西某稀土矿区和对照区205例7~10岁儿童血清中IgA、IgG、IgM和补体C3、C4进行测定;采用化学免疫发光法测定稀土暴露组和对照组各35名儿童血清中IgE;采用流式细胞仪对17名稀土暴露组和20名对照组儿童血中淋巴细胞亚群CD+3、CD+4、CD+8、CD+4/CD+8及NK细胞进行测定;并使用ICP-MS对69名稀土暴露组和43名对照组儿童血样进行稀土水平测定,同时用多元逐步回归分析稀土暴露情况与儿童免疫功能的关系.结果儿童血样中15种稀土元素均可检出,且稀土暴露区儿童血中稀土总含量2.18±1.08(ng/g),比对照组1.26±0.35(ng/g)高出1.73倍,差异有显著性意义(P<0.01).稀土暴露区儿童体液免疫有所改变,稀土暴露组IgM为0.87±0.21(g/L),对照组为0.94±0.18(g/L),差异有显著性意义(P<0.05),而IgG、IgA、IgE补体C3、C4两组没有明显变化.儿童T淋巴细胞亚群测定结果显示,CD+3、CD+8、CD+4/CD+8有明显改变(P<0.05),稀土暴露组儿童血中CD+3(54.05%±7.55%)和CD+8(22.65%±5.18%)比对照组CD+3(62.84%±7.05%)、CD+8(29.25%±3.90%)明显降低,而CD+4/CD+8比值则有所升高.稀土暴露组为1.38±0.36,对照组为1.12±0.18,均有统计学意义(P<0.05).多因素分析显示,血稀土总含量被引入IgM指标的回归方程,其标准回归系数为-0.296.结论稀土暴露可对儿童免疫系统功能产生影响.  相似文献

Epidemiological studies of calcium and osteoporosis have been hampered by the lack of a suitable tool for assessing calcium intake. This report describes a new frequency and amount questionnaire for measuring present and past calcium intake in the elderly. The validity of the questionnaire was tested against two commonly used standards of dietary assessment, five-day duplicate diets and seven-day weighed dietary inventories. The resulting correlation coefficients were, respectively, r = 0.76 and r = 0.69, while that for repeatability was r = 0.84. Furthermore, the questionnaire categorized subjects into thirds of the distribution of intake with almost no gross misclassification. It is suggested that the present findings may be extended to the majority of normal, healthy elderly subjects, implying wide application for the questionnaire in the assessment of calcium intake in the elderly.  相似文献

Antibiotics represent one of the most important drug groups used in the management of bacterial infections in humans and animals. Due to the increasing problem of antibiotic resistance, assurance of the antibacterial effectiveness of these substances has moved into the focus of public health. The reduction in antibiotic residues in wastewater and the environment may play a decisive role in the development of increasing rates of antibiotic resistance. The present study examines the wastewater of 31 patient rooms of various German clinics for possible residues of antibiotics, as well as the wastewater of five private households as a reference.To the best of our knowledge, this study shows for the first time that in hospitals with high antibiotic consumption rates, residues of these drugs can be regularly detected in toilets, sink siphons and shower drains at concentrations ranging from 0.02?μg·L?1 to a maximum of 79?mg·L?1. After complete flushing of the wastewater siphons, antibiotics are no longer detectable, but after temporal stagnation, the concentration of the active substances in the water phases of respective siphons increases again, suggesting that antibiotics persist through the washing process in biofilms. This study demonstrates that clinical wastewater systems offer further possibilities for the optimization of antibiotic resistance surveillance.  相似文献

Unemployment is considered to be a public health concern sincedeterioration in the health of the unemployed is often anticipated.However, for some groups, such as miners, unemployment mightimprove health due to a cessation of potentially harmful occupationalexposures. This study evaluates the health of 79 miners in oneSwedish iron-ore mine, and 226 age-matched controls from thegeneral population, during one year after the closure of themine. The participants received a questionnaire regarding medicalhistory and subjective symptoms at the beginning of the studyperiod, and after one year. Statistically significant negativeeffects on self-reported health attributable to unemploymentwere not found, although neuropsychiatric symptoms were morecommon among the unemployed miners. The miners reported a statisticallysignificant improvement in grip force (p=0.031). They had asignificantly higher prevalence of symptoms associated withmining related exposures when compared with the population controls;pain in the upper extremities [relative risk (RR)=2.27, 95%confidence interval (Cl)=1.44–3.59), back pain (RR=1.84;Cl=1.237–2.75), vasospastic disease of the fingers (RR=2.05;Cl=1.18–3.57) and obstructive respiratory symptoms (attacksof dyspnea and wheezing: RR=3.67; Cl=1.167–11.6).  相似文献

Context

Tularemia is a zoonosis affecting humans and hares in France. We describe the results of surveillance in both species, in 2007 and 2008.

Methods

Human tularemia cases are mandatorily notifiable in France since 2003. In hares, surveillance relies on volunteer hunter associations in all districts of the country. Data from mandatory reports and volunteer surveillance in 2007/2008 were analyzed and compared with previous results.

Results

In 2007/2008, 144 cases were reported in humans and 117 cases in hares. This was a 100% increase compared to previous years. Human cases differed from those of previous years only by the frequency of contact with breeding animals. Human cases without any documented risk exposure were also more frequent.

Conclusion

An increase of tularemia cases occurred in 2007/2008 in both species. Complementary studies are needed to identify the species reservoir in France to understand the causes of this peak of cases.  相似文献

Occupational health hazards in mining: an overview   总被引:1,自引:0,他引:1  
This review article outlines the physical, chemical, biological, ergonomic and psychosocial occupational health hazards of mining and associated metallurgical processes. Mining remains an important industrial sector in many parts of the world and although substantial progress has been made in the control of occupational health hazards, there remains room for further risk reduction. This applies particularly to traumatic injury hazards, ergonomic hazards and noise. Vigilance is also required to ensure exposures to coal dust and crystalline silica remain effectively controlled.  相似文献

This paper provides an overview of the production and use of nanomaterials (NMs), particularly in the UK. Currently, relatively few companies in the UK are identifiable as NM manufacturers, the main emphasis being the bulk markets in metals and metal oxides, and some niche markets such as carbon nanotubes and quantum dots. NM manufacturing in the UK does not reflect the global emphasis on fullerenes, nanotubes and fibres. Some assumptions have been made about the types of NM that are likely to be imported into the UK, which currently include fullerenes, modified fullerenes and other carbon-based NMs including nanotubes. Many university departments, spin-offs and private companies have developed processes for the manufacture of NMs but may only be producing small quantities for research and development (R&D) purposes. However, some have the potential to scale up to produce large quantities. The nanotechnology industry in the UK has strong R&D backup from universities and related institutions. This review has covered R&D trends at such institutions, and appropriate information has been added to a searchable database. While several companies are including NMs in their products, only a few (e.g. manufacturers of paints, coatings, cosmetics, catalysts, polymer composites) are using nanoparticles (NPs) in any significant quantities. However, this situation is likely to change rapidly. There is a need to collect more information about exposure to NPs in both manufacturing and user scenarios. As the market grows, and as manufacturers switch from the micro- to the nanoscale, the potential for exposure will increase. More research is required to quantify any risks to workers and consumers.  相似文献

Red cell membranes, prepared from red blood cells of rats exposed to 4, 10, or 20 ppm nitrogen dioxide (NO2) for 1 to 10 days, were examined for evidence of changes in membrane components. Appreciable changes were not found in contents of phospholipid and cholesterol during exposure to 10 ppm NO2. By contrast, protein content altered with the time of exposure. Moreover, changes in protein composition were observed by employing sodium dodecyl sulfate — polyacrylamide gel electrophoresis. Twenty-four-hour exposure to NO2 at the concentration above 10 ppm resulted in a marked increase in the percentage of lysophosphatidylethanolamine (LysoPE) to the total phospholipids. The prolonged exposure to 10 ppm NO2 gave rise to a further increase in LysoPE, whereas the percentage of phosphatidylethanolamine (PE) showed a gradual decrease. A 1-day exposure to 4.0 ppm NO2 also caused an increase in sialic acid content and decreases in those of PE and hexose. In addition to contents of these components the percentage of LysoPE increased 5 days after exposure and the elevated values were maintained up to the end of exposure period. These results demonstrate that red blood cells in circulation exhibit different membrane properties in terms of lipid and carbohydrate composition during 10 days of exposure to 4.0 ppm NO2.  相似文献

Clusters of disease are common and occur in the workplace and in the general community. They often arouse considerable concern among the population. Investigations have sometimes lead to exciting new knowledge, but in general the investigation of clusters is difficult and often unrewarding, especially for community clusters. In the workplace, investigations are more likely to find associations and even new causes, but still many clusters remain enigmatic. Despite this, there are many reasons for investigating clusters, including allaying community concern and identifying uncontrolled exposures. A structure for investigating clusters in the workplace is suggested.  相似文献
